What You’ll Learn
  • Familiarity working with Arrays
  • Strings
  • Trees
  • Linked Lists and many other data structures
  • Exposure to the most common questions asked in interviews
  • Be able to critically analyze a problem and work towards an efficient solution
  • Learn numerous tricks which can be applied to the future questions you encounter
  • Gain the confidence and skills to ace your coding interviews
  • Consider time and space complexity when designing algorithms

Requirements

  • Basic understanding of data structures and algorithms
  • Fundamental understanding of Java syntax

Description

Welcome!

Hello everyone, and welcome to the course that will help you prepare for your coding interviews!


Specifically, we will be breaking down the problems of LeetCode's Top Interview Questions playlist. This playlist includes problems that are very commonly asked by interviewers from large tech companies such as Apple, Meta, Google, Uber, and many more! We will learn how to approach problems of all kinds, such as those consisting of Arrays, Strings, Linked Lists, Trees, Dynamic Programming, Design, Math, and general knowledge, while also learning useful concepts and tricks which will help when facing more difficult problems.


What is LeetCode?

Simply put, LeetCode is a large repository filled with interview questions asked by the top tech companies around the world (Google, Facebook, Amazon, and many more).

The main problem as a new user on LeetCode is that there are ENDLESS amounts of questions that you can find on there so you may not know which questions are the most common/beneficial to go over. This course's purpose is to provide a solution to this issue, as I go over the Top Inteview Questions recommended by LeetCode. If you are looking to ace your upcoming coding interview or even just to strengthen your problem solving skills, then look no further as you have found the one-stop-shop to become a problem solving machine.

Course Overview

For each problem in the playlist, I have a video dedicated to explaining the thought process in detail which will lead us to the most efficient solution, paired with a visual to aid in explaining the algorithm. After we understand the approach for the most efficient solution, I will translate the visual into Java code, breaking down every line as I code it. After the entire solution is implemented, we will analyze the time and space complexity of the solution.

Who this course is for:

  • Developers looking to solidify their problem solving skills and ace their coding interviews
Courses

Course Includes:

  • Price: FREE
  • Enrolled: 51461 students
  • Language: English
  • Certificate: Yes

Recomended Courses

FCP_FAZ_AD-7.4: FortiAnalyzer Practice test 2024
0
(0 Rating)
FREE

"Mastering FortiAnalyzer 7.4: Comprehensive System Management and Security Auditing"

Enrolled
NSE8_812: Fortinet Network Security Expert Practice 2024
5.0
(1 Rating)
FREE

Mastering Advanced Network Security Solutions with Fortinet NSE 8: Expert-Level Security Architecture (NSE8_812)

Enrolled
Javascript Practicals Crash Course
3.8809524
(1554 Rating)
FREE
Category
Development, Programming Languages, JavaScript
  • English
  • 120402 Students
Javascript Practicals Crash Course
3.8809524
(1554 Rating)
FREE

Learn javascript Concepts With Javascript Practical Demonstrations

Enrolled
FC0-U61: CompTIA IT Fundamentals+ Practice test 2024
5.0
(1 Rating)
FREE

"CompTIA IT Fundamentals+ (FC0-U61): Essential Skills for IT Beginners"

Enrolled
CLO-002: CompTIA Cloud Essentials+ Practrice test 2024
0
(0 Rating)
FREE

"CompTIA Cloud Essentials+ (CLO-002): Foundations of Cloud Computing"

Enrolled
N10-009: CompTIA Network+ Practice test 2024
4.0625
(8 Rating)
FREE

"CompTIA Network+ (N10-009): Comprehensive Networking Fundamentals"

Enrolled

Previous Courses

NMLS Exam Prep - 56 Tabular Flashcards DOWNLOADABLE
3.5
(2 Rating)
FREE
Category
  • English
  • 684 Students
NMLS Exam Prep - 56 Tabular Flashcards DOWNLOADABLE
3.5
(2 Rating)
FREE

56 Flashcards covering all NMLS exam topics - federal mortgage laws, loan origination, ethics and mortgage knowledge.

  • English
  • 684 Students
Enrolled
Build Product Management deliverable portfolio using ChatGPT
4.65
(10 Rating)
FREE

Craft your draft Portfolio Product Management in less than a month using AI-Driven Strategies with ChatGPT

Enrolled
Forex Trading Guide: Successful Forex Trading Strategies
4.0
(9 Rating)
FREE

Master Forex Trading: Strategies, Analysis Techniques, and Risk Management for Profitable Currency Trading

Enrolled
Forex Trading for Beginners: How to Make Money Forex Trading
4.25
(10 Rating)
FREE

Master Forex Trading: Strategies, Analysis, and Risk Management for Beginners

Enrolled
Penny Stocks Guide: How To Make Money Trading Penny Stocks
4.5
(4 Rating)
FREE

Master the Strategies, Tools, and Mindset for Profitable Penny Stock Trading: A Comprehensive Guide for Aspiring Traders

Enrolled
Digital Forensics Masterclass :Computer Forensics DFMC+ DFIR
4.3131866
(1334 Rating)
FREE

Learn digital forensics and be computer forensics investigator / Certificate after completing course / DFMC+ / DFIR 2024

Enrolled
Java Network Programming - Mastering TCP/IP : CJNP+ JAVA+
4.397059
(679 Rating)
FREE

Learn Java network programming by practical example applications |You will develop Client Server,GUI Chat and other apps

Enrolled
Car Repair | Electrical Systems and Automotive Theory
3.9782608
(242 Rating)
FREE

Master the art of automotive electrical systems with our Car Electrician Training course! Be Pro with Car Repair Course

Enrolled
Car Repair and Electrician Training Certificated : CRETC+
4.046296
(1165 Rating)
FREE

Learn the Car Repair from Beginner to Professional Level ! Car Mechanic, Car Tuning, Electrician, Automotive Engineering

Enrolled

Total Number of 100% Off coupon added

Till Date We have added Total 700 Free Coupon. Total Live Coupon: 685

Confuse which course 100% Off coupon live? Click Here

For More Update Join Our Telegram Channel.